Step 1: Open Chrome Web Store

To begin, open your Google Chrome browser and navigate to the Chrome Web Store. This is where you can find a vast collection of apps that are compatible with your Chrome Web Server.

Step 2: Search for Apps

Once you are on the Chrome Web Store homepage, use the search bar at the top of the page to find the app you want to add to your server. You can search for specific keywords or browse through different categories to discover new and exciting apps.

Tips:

  • Keyword Search: Use relevant keywords to narrow down your search results.
  • Browsing Categories: Explore different categories like productivity, entertainment, or utilities for app recommendations.
  • User Ratings and Reviews: Check user ratings and reviews for an app before installing it to ensure its quality and reliability.

Step 3: Install the App

Once you have found an app that interests you, click on it to open its details page. On this page, you will find information about the app’s features, reviews, screenshots, and more.

If you have decided that this is the right app for your needs, click on the “Add to Chrome” button. A confirmation dialog box will appear asking for your permission to install the app. Click “Add extension” or “Add app” (depending on the type of app) to proceed with the installation.

Step 4: Accessing Installed Apps

After the installation process is complete, you can access your newly added app by clicking on the “Apps” button in your Chrome browser’s bookmarks bar. This will open a page displaying all your installed apps.

You can also access your installed apps by opening a new tab in Chrome and clicking on the “Apps” icon located at the bottom of the page. From there, you can easily launch any app with just a single click.

Additional Tips:

  • Organizing Apps: To keep your installed apps organized, you can create folders by dragging and dropping them into one another.
  • Removing Apps: If you no longer need an app, simply right-click on its icon and select “Remove from Chrome” to uninstall it.
